|Leases
|
7. Leases
The following table presents lease cost and cash paid for amounts included in the measurement of lease liabilities for finance and operating leases for the three and nine months ended September 30, 2025 and 2024, respectively.
Three Months Ended September 30,
Nine Months Ended September 30,
(in thousands)
2025
2024
2025
2024
Lease cost:
Operating lease cost (1)
$
3,075
$
2,921
$
9,028
$
8,248
Finance lease cost:
Depreciation of finance lease assets (2)
1,639
493
4,248
1,605
Interest on finance lease liabilities (3)
195
49
585
170
Short-term lease cost (1)
290
294
938
938
Total lease cost
$
5,199
$
3,757
$
14,799
$
10,961
Other information:
Cash paid for amounts included in the measurement of lease liabilities
Operating cash outflows from operating leases
$
2,987
$
2,870
$
9,343
$
7,908
Operating cash outflows from finance leases
$
219
$
37
$
430
$
192
Financing cash outflows from finance leases
$
1,565
$
378
$
2,944
$
1,940
|(1)
|Included in Cost of revenue, Sales, marketing and customer support, Product development and General and administrative expenses in the accompanying Condensed Consolidated Statements of Operations and Comprehensive Income.
|(2)
|Included in Depreciation and amortization in the accompanying Condensed Consolidated Statements of Operations and Comprehensive Income.
|(3)
|Included in Interest expense in the accompanying Condensed Consolidated Statements of Operations and Comprehensive Income.
The following table presents weighted-average remaining lease terms and weighted-average discount rates for finance and operating leases as of September 30, 2025 and 2024, respectively:
September 30,
2025
2024
Weighted-average remaining lease term - operating leases (in years)
10.8
11.9
Weighted-average remaining lease term - finance leases (in years)
2.2
1.6
Weighted-average discount rate - operating leases
4.9%
4.8%
Weighted-average discount rate - finance leases
6.0%
5.5%
Maturities of lease liabilities as of September 30, 2025 were as follows:
September 30, 2025
(in thousands)
Operating Leases
Finance Leases
2025 (for remaining three months)
$
3,501
$
3,572
2026
12,399
5,856
2027
10,992
5,037
2028
10,885
740
2029
10,703
—
2030
7,189
—
Thereafter
59,976
—
Total lease payments
115,645
15,205
Less amount representing interest
(26,716)
(1,020)
Present value of total lease payments
$
88,929
$
14,185
There were no impairments of Operating lease right-of-use assets identified during the nine months ended September 30, 2025 or September 30, 2024.